pub struct TargetChange {
pub cause: Option<Status>,
pub read_time: Option<DateTime<Utc>>,
pub resume_token: Option<Vec<u8>>,
pub target_change_type: Option<String>,
pub target_ids: Option<Vec<i32>>,
}Expand description
Targets being watched have changed.
This type is not used in any activity, and only used as part of another schema.
Fields§
§cause: Option<Status>The error that resulted in this change, if applicable.
read_time: Option<DateTime<Utc>>The consistent read_time for the given target_ids (omitted when the target_ids are not at a consistent snapshot). The stream is guaranteed to send a read_time with target_ids empty whenever the entire stream reaches a new consistent snapshot. ADD, CURRENT, and RESET messages are guaranteed to (eventually) result in a new consistent snapshot (while NO_CHANGE and REMOVE messages are not). For a given stream, read_time is guaranteed to be monotonically increasing.
resume_token: Option<Vec<u8>>A token that can be used to resume the stream for the given target_ids, or all targets if target_ids is empty. Not set on every target change.
target_change_type: Option<String>The type of change that occurred.
target_ids: Option<Vec<i32>>The target IDs of targets that have changed. If empty, the change applies to all targets. The order of the target IDs is not defined.
